Transaction 021fdd113060ae6efe82ed827e390a22941048311720b4295120863a6510391e
1 Input
1 Output
-
021fdd113060ae6efe82ed827e390a22941048311720b4295120863a6510391e:0
- value
- 55093249
- script pubkey
- OP_0 OP_PUSHBYTES_20 70ff94121ef10d4031293dedc60c564b457b4ee9
- address
- bc1qwrlegys77yx5qvff8hkuvrzkfdzhknhf5wde80